§ 81-1205 — Job training grant or training grant; reports required; department; duties
Nebraska·Ch. 81 State Administrative Departments
A business which
is awarded a job training grant or a training grant shall provide annual performance
reports to the Department of Economic Development and a final performance
report upon the completion of the project. The department shall provide a status report to the Appropriations
Committee of the Legislature on July 1 of each year. The status
report shall include information on each active grant, including specific
information regarding the number of positions to be trained, whether new or
existing employees are to be trained, the length of time that the project
has been active, the amount of funding committed to the project, the amount
of funding paid out to date, and the projected completion date. The status
